CDKN2A/p16 Antibody (F-12): sc-1661

  • CDKN2A/p16 Antibody (F-12) is a mouse monoclonal IgG2a κ CDKN2A/p16 antibody, cited in 530 publications, provided at 200 µg/ml
  • raised against amino acids 1-168 representing full length p16 INK4A of mouse origin
  • CDKN2A/p16 Antibody (F-12) is recommended for detection of p16 INK4A of mouse, rat and human origin by WB, IP, IF, IHC(P) and ELISA
  • Anti-CDKN2A/p16 Antibody (F-12) is available conjugated to agarose for IP; HRP for WB, IHC(P) and ELISA; and to either phycoerythrin or FITC for IF, IHC(P) and FCM
  • also available conjugated to Alexa Fluor® 488, Alexa Fluor® 546, Alexa Fluor® 594 or Alexa Fluor® 647 for WB (RGB), IF, IHC(P) and FCM, and for use with RGB fluorescent imaging systems, such as iBright™ FL1000, FluorChem™, Typhoon, Azure and other comparable systems
  • also available conjugated to Alexa Fluor® 680 or Alexa Fluor® 790 for WB (NIR), IF and FCM; for use with Near-Infrared (NIR) detection systems, such as LI-COR®Odyssey®, iBright™ FL1000, FluorChem™, Typhoon, Azure and other comparable systems
  • m-IgG Fc BP-HRP and m-IgG2a BP-HRP are the preferred secondary detection reagents for CDKN2A/p16 Antibody (F-12) for WB and IHC(P) applications. These reagents are now offered in bundles with CDKN2A/p16 Antibody (F-12) (see ordering information below).

p16 INK4A Antibody (F-12) is a mouse monoclonal IgG2a kappa light chain antibody that detects p16 INK4A of mouse, rat, and human origin through various applications including western blotting (WB), immunoprecipitation (IP), immunofluorescence (IF), immunohistochemistry (IHC), and en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A). p16 INK4A monoclonal antibody (F-12) is available in both non-conjugated and multiple conjugated forms, including agarose, horseradish peroxidase, phycoerythrin, fluorescein isothiocyanate, and various Alexa Fluor® conjugates. p16 INK4A (F-12) antibody targets a protein that functions as a negative regulator of the cell cycle, specifically inhibiting cyclin-dependent kinase 4 (Cdk4) activity, which is essential for the transition from G1 phase to S phase of the cell cycle. By binding to Cdk4, p16 INK4A prevents formation of the active Cdk4/cyclin D complex, thereby halting cell proliferation and maintaining cellular integrity. This regulatory function is particularly important in tumor suppression, as p16 INK4A is frequently found to be mutated or deleted in various human cancers, highlighting significance in cancer biology and potential for therapeutic targeting.
